From Data to Draft: AI's Role in News Creation
Machine learning is revolutionizing the landscape of journalism, offering new ways to create news content. In the past, news articles were painstakingly crafted by reporters, but now, intelligent software can analyze vast amounts of data and transform it into readable news stories. This process typically begins with acquiring data from multiple sources, such as official statements, economic data, and social media feeds. Sophisticated algorithms then detect key facts and links within the data, structuring them into a logical narrative. The system can then compose a draft article, often following the style and tone of a human writer. While AI-generated articles are not yet perfect, they are becoming more refined, and are already being used by publishers to cover standard topics like earnings reports and game results. The evolution of news likely involves a collaboration between AI and human journalists, where AI handles the basic tasks and reporters focus on complex storytelling and checking details.
AI News Ethics: A Deep Dive
The rapid proliferation of artificial intelligence in news creation presents a complex set of moral challenges. Offering the potential for increased efficiency news delivery and customized reporting, it also raises concerns about correctness, bias, and accountability. The primary challenge is the potential for AI to generate false or misleading information, especially when trained on biased data. Furthermore is the question of accountability when AI-generated news contains errors or harmful statements. Determining who is accountable – the developers, the publishers, or the AI itself – is a major problem. Furthermore, the lack of human oversight in AI-driven news production can amplify these concerns.
